1. The Significance of Raw Material Selection in Jujube Extract Production

Jujube Extract has been widely used in various fields such as food, medicine, and cosmetics due to its rich nutrients and unique health - promoting functions. However, the quality of the Jujube Extract is largely determined by the raw materials. Selecting high - quality raw materials is the foundation for producing excellent Jujube Extract. In this regard, three key factors need to be carefully considered: the origin, variety, and maturity of red dates.

2. The Origin of Red Dates: A Determinant of Quality

i. Influence of Climate on Red Dates

  • The climate of the origin plays a crucial role in the growth and development of red dates. Regions with appropriate sunlight, temperature, and rainfall are more conducive to the growth of red dates. For example, areas with long hours of sunlight can ensure that red dates receive sufficient light energy for photosynthesis, which is essential for the accumulation of sugars and other nutrients.
  • Moderate temperature is also necessary. Extreme cold or hot weather may affect the growth rate and quality of red dates. In some cold regions, red dates may be damaged by frost, resulting in a decrease in quality. On the other hand, in areas with high temperatures all year round, red dates may face problems such as excessive evaporation and pest infestation.
  • Rainfall is another important factor. Adequate but not excessive rainfall can provide the necessary water for red dates. Insufficient rainfall may lead to drought stress, while excessive rainfall may cause waterlogging, which can both have a negative impact on the growth and quality of red dates.

ii. The Role of Soil Conditions

  • Soil fertility is directly related to the nutrient content of red dates. Fertile soil rich in organic matter, nitrogen, phosphorus, and potassium can provide a continuous supply of nutrients for red dates. For instance, nitrogen is an important element for the growth of red dates, which is involved in the synthesis of proteins and chlorophyll. Phosphorus is beneficial for root development and fruit ripening, while potassium can enhance the stress resistance of red dates.
  • The texture and structure of the soil also matter. Well - drained, loose soil is more favorable for the growth of red dates roots. Compacted soil may limit root growth and nutrient absorption, thereby affecting the overall quality of red dates. In addition, soil pH also has an impact on red dates. Different varieties of red dates may have different adaptability to soil pH, but in general, slightly acidic to neutral soil is more suitable for their growth.

iii. Examples of Ideal Origins

  • Some regions in China, such as Xinjiang, are known for their high - quality red dates. Xinjiang has a large temperature difference between day and night, which is beneficial for the accumulation of sugars in red dates. The fertile soil in Xinjiang, rich in minerals, provides a good foundation for the growth of red dates.
  • In the Middle East, some areas also produce excellent red dates. The dry climate and unique soil conditions in these regions contribute to the formation of red dates with unique flavors and high nutrient content.

3. Variety Selection: Different Characteristics of Red Date Varieties

i. Nutrient Content Variation among Varieties

  • Some varieties of red dates are rich in Vitamin C. For example, the 'Lizao' variety has a relatively high content of Vitamin C, which has antioxidant and immune - enhancing functions. Vitamin C in red dates can help prevent oxidative damage to cells and promote the normal function of the immune system.
  • Iron content also varies among different varieties. The 'Junzao' variety is known for its relatively high iron content. Iron is an essential element for the human body, especially for the synthesis of hemoglobin, which is responsible for oxygen transport in the blood. Consuming red dates with high iron content can help prevent iron - deficiency anemia.
  • Polyphenols are another important class of nutrients in red dates. Certain varieties may have higher levels of polyphenols. Polyphenols have antioxidant, anti - inflammatory, and anti - cancer properties. They can scavenge free radicals in the body, reduce inflammation, and may play a role in preventing cancer.

ii. Flavor Differences

  • The 'Hupingzao' variety has a sweet and mellow flavor. This flavor is mainly due to the unique combination of sugars, acids, and volatile substances in the red dates. The high sugar content gives it a sweet taste, while the appropriate amount of acids and volatile substances add complexity and depth to the flavor.
  • In contrast, the 'Zanhuangdazao' variety has a more intense and unique flavor. It may have a stronger aroma and a slightly different taste profile compared to other varieties. These flavor differences can be important considerations when selecting raw materials for different applications. For example, in the production of high - end food products, the unique flavor of a particular variety may be highly desirable.

4. Maturity of Red Dates: An Indispensable Factor

i. Nutritional Changes during Maturity

  • As red dates mature, their sugar content gradually increases. In the early stages of growth, red dates may have a relatively low sugar content, but as they approach full maturity, the sugars such as glucose, fructose, and sucrose accumulate significantly. This increase in sugar content not only affects the taste of red dates but also has an impact on the quality of the extract. Higher sugar content in fully mature red dates can result in a more concentrated and flavorful extract.
  • The content of bioactive substances also changes during maturity. For example, some antioxidants and phenolic compounds may reach their peak levels at a certain stage of maturity. If red dates are harvested too early, the content of these valuable substances may be lower, resulting in an extract with less potent health - promoting effects.

ii. Physical and Chemical Properties Changes

  • Physically, the color of red dates changes as they mature. Immature red dates may be greenish or yellowish, but as they mature, they turn to a deep red or purplish - red color. This color change is related to the synthesis and accumulation of pigments such as anthocyanins. The color of red dates can be an important indicator of their maturity and quality. In the production of Jujube Extract, red dates with a more uniform and deep color are usually preferred as they are likely to be more fully mature.
  • Chemically, the texture of red dates also changes during maturity. Immature red dates are often hard and have a less juicy texture. As they mature, they become softer and juicier. This change in texture affects the extraction process. Fully mature red dates are easier to extract, and the extract obtained may have a better quality in terms of consistency and solubility.

iii. Optimal Harvest Time

  • Determining the optimal harvest time is crucial for obtaining high - quality red dates for extract production. It requires careful observation and consideration of various factors such as the variety of red dates, local climate, and growth conditions. In general, red dates are ready for harvest when they reach full maturity, which is usually indicated by their color, texture, and taste.
  • However, different varieties may have slightly different optimal harvest times. For example, some early - maturing varieties may be ready for harvest a few weeks earlier than late - maturing varieties. Therefore, it is necessary to have a good understanding of the characteristics of each variety to ensure the best quality raw materials for Jujube Extract production.

Question 5: How can the maturity of red dates be accurately determined?

There are several ways. Visually, fully mature red dates usually have a deep red color and a plump appearance. They may also be slightly softer to the touch compared to immature ones. Another method is to check the sugar content, as fully mature red dates tend to have a higher sugar content, which can be measured using appropriate instruments. Additionally, the time of harvest in relation to the known growth cycle of the variety can also give an indication of maturity.
